cosmology

  • 阿耨达池;喜马拉雅山七大湖之一(相传其水从不被日月晒热)

  • Lake Anotatta, one of the seven great lakes of the Himalayas (its waters said never to be heated by sun or moon)

  • AN 7.66

    catutthassa, bhikkhave, sūriyassa pātubhāvā ye te mahāsarā yato imā mahānadiyo pavattanti, seyyath'idaṃ, anotattā, sīhapapātā, rathakārā, kaṇṇamuṇḍā, kuṇālā, chaddantā, mandākiniyā, tā ussussanti visussanti, na bhavanti.

Encyclopedia

2 entries

  • 喜马拉雅山区七大湖之一,四周环绕五座山峰,以清凉澄澈的湖水著称,传说诸佛、辟支佛与阿罗汉皆曾在此沐浴。

  • One of the seven great lakes of the Himalayan region, ringed by five peaks, celebrated for its cool, crystal-clear waters where Buddhas, Pacceka Buddhas and Arahants are said to bathe.

Thag 6.10
  • 斯里兰卡 Parakkamabāhu 一世王所建的一座蓄水池,由名为 Bhagīrathī 的运河引水。

  • A reservoir constructed in Sri Lanka by King Parakkamabāhu I, fed by a canal called the Bhagīrathī.
